Duar Salona Population - Karbi Anglong, Assam

Duar Salona is a medium size village located in Phuloni Circle of Karbi Anglong district, Assam with total 81 families residing. The Duar Salona village has population of 442 of which 222 are males while 220 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Duar Salona village population of children with age 0-6 is 61 which makes up 13.80 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Duar Salona village is 991 which is higher than Assam state average of 958. Child Sex Ratio for the Duar Salona as per census is 794, lower than Assam average of 962.

Duar Salona village has lower literacy rate compared to Assam. In 2011, literacy rate of Duar Salona village was 65.35 % compared to 72.19 % of Assam. In Duar Salona Male literacy stands at 70.74 % while female literacy rate was 60.10 %.

Caste Factor

In Duar Salona village, most of the village population is from Schedule Tribe (ST). Schedule Tribe (ST) constitutes 88.46 % of total population in Duar Salona village. There is no population of Schedule Caste (SC) in Duar Salona village of Karbi Anglong.

Work Profile

In Duar Salona village out of total population, 166 were engaged in work activities. 81.93 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 18.07 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 166 workers engaged in Main Work, 125 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 0 were Agricultural labourer.
